Ink cartridges
Expired ink cartridges do not go in your rubbish or recycling bin. They must be recycled by specialists within the industry.
Disposal options
- Drop off at all Officeworks and participating Australia Post, Harvey Norman, Good Guys and JB Hi-Fi retail outlets. Inkjet cartridges, toner cartridges and toner bottles are accepted. This includes cartridges used in printers, photocopiers and fax machines.
- If your school, workplace or business has more than three printer cartridges per month, arrange a free pick up service by registering for a Cartridges 4 Planet Ark workplace collection box.

Why?
Printer cartridges are made up of a complex mix of plastics, metal, inks and toners. Their production represents a significant investment in resources. When they are disposed of in landfill these resources are lost. When they are recovered they can be used to create new products.
